In Q4 2023, we asked <strong>GB</strong> <strong>businesses</strong> with a turnover of £0-1 billion<br />
about the effect recent increases in interest rates have had on their<br />
usage of business savings accounts over the past year.<br />
21%<br />
18%<br />
Only 5% of <strong>GB</strong> <strong>businesses</strong> have opened a <strong>new</strong> business savings<br />
account, and just 8% have increased their savings account <strong>deposits</strong>.<br />
The majority, almost 4 in 10 (37%), have continued saving roughly the<br />
same amount as be<strong>for</strong>e.<br />
10%<br />
8%<br />
5%<br />
Notably, over 1 in 5 (21%) of <strong>businesses</strong> have not used a savings<br />
account as not currently interested in doing so and one in ten (10%)<br />
have even reduced the amount of money they deposit into their savings<br />
accounts.<br />
